Bus carrying children from Armenia’s Garni to Goshavank goes off the road, appears in small gorge

Aysor, Armenia
Aug 3 2019

A major traffic accident with the involvement of PAZ bus took place in Armenia’s Tavush region. The driver of the bus went of Dilijan-Tchambarak road in Gosh village’s territory and hit concrete pillars and moving forward appeared in a small gorge, Shamshyan.com reports.

According to the source, 18 people have been transported to Dilijan hospital for medical assistance.

The police are identifying the driver and injured passengers. The witnesses say that the bus was carrying children of Garni village’s kindergarten to Goshavank. Overall, 25 people were on the bus.
